    About Bell Therapy Belwood

    Bell Therapy Belwood sits at 5151 West Silver Spring Drive in Milwaukee, pretty close to Glendale, and serves adults, young adults, and seniors aged 65 and older, with a focus on mental health, substance use, and special populations-offering a medium-sized, 46-bed residential space where people get support, supervised detox if needed, and a wide set of services like independent living, assisted living, memory care, and skilled nursing, all available in studio, one-bedroom, two-bedroom, or three-bedroom layouts depending on needs. The community provides daily healthy meals in a shared dining space, has private suites with kitchenettes, and offers things like cable TV, Wi-Fi, and outdoor areas where you can sit, read, or just relax. Bell Therapy Belwood covers mental health counseling for complicated cases like co-occurring mental illness and addiction, specialized support for serious mental illness, and lifestyle help through diet, exercise, and psychosocial rehabilitation, with a mix of therapies including activity therapy, behavioral modification, CBT, DBT, group, couples, and trauma therapy, plus medication management. There's a crisis intervention team for urgent mental health situations, and special groups for court-ordered treatment, people with HIV or AIDS, LGBT and military families, those with PTSD, eating disorders, or who need dual diagnosis care-with help for the hearing impaired and Spanish-speaking included. The care team helps with daily activities like dressing, bathing, getting in and out of bed, and offers help with medical appointments and transportation when needed. People can join arts-and-crafts classes, go on shopping trips, enjoy movie nights, and take part in activity therapy, plus there's space to smoke in certain areas if necessary. Bell Therapy Belwood accepts payments including Medicare, Medicaid, private insurance, and self-pay, has an all-inclusive fee structure, and is open to residents from a wide range of backgrounds, making space for adult and senior needs, while its average rating sits at 6.9 out of 10, which is more middle of the road but there's a lot of support here for different life stages and medical needs in one place.
